我正在为visual studio 2012(C#)制作插件。我用AddCommandBar方法添加了一个菜单项,然后更改了菜单名。在此之后,上一个菜单被禁用,但没有被删除。我想删除插件菜单,但我做不到。我尝试了这些链接,但它们不起作用。
devenv /resetaddin Namespace.ClassName
即使我尝试重新安装visual studio 2012,但该菜单仍然是活动的。工具->加载项管理器..已禁用。如何删除外接程序菜单?
根据的Spring doc
它似乎在最新的Spring数据(v1.7.1)中受到支持。但是,我在Eclipse中不断收到以下错误:
Invalid derived query! No property delete found for type MyClass.
MyClass有一个名为"Other“的字段,我有以下字段:
public interface MyClassRepository extends CrudRepository<MyClass, Long> {
Long deleteByOther(String other);
}
我做错了什么?
感谢
这个问题是特定于通过VB6 IDE /调试器的托管代码调用本机代码的问题。(也许它适用于其他语言(如Delphi等)的调试,但我不确定。)
我们正在通过COM从C#调用VB6 DLL。C# DLL依赖于通过p/invoke调用编译DLL中的本机代码。
在VB6 IDE中运行时,对C#代码的调用将导致此异常:
System.DllNotFoundException: Unable to load DLL 'name_of_library':
The specified module could not be found.
但是,如果我们运行编译的VB6代码,则不会发生此错误。
我在调试一个特定的打印机纸箱问题时遇到了麻烦。我觉得VB6在调试时不会刷新/更新打印机信息。我把它缩小到了一个简单的代码段。
Private Sub Form_Load()
Dim prt As Printer
For Each prt In Printers
AddOutput prt.DeviceName
AddOutput "Paperbin: " & prt.PaperBin
Next
End Sub
此代码循环遍历所有打印机,并显示它们的名称和纸箱值。AddOutput过程将其添加到文本框中。当我从VB